Audit contract

An audit contract is an agreement on audit services made between an audit firm and an audited entity (client). Auditors and auditing firms are required to comply with the provisions and guidelines of this Standard in the agreement and performance of contracts.
The auditee (client) must have a certain understanding of the provisions and guidelines of this Standard in order to coordinate work and handle relationships related to the contract performance and agreement process. copper.
Standards specified in the contract
According to this ISA, the terms of the agreement must be included in the audit engagement and must include the following main items:
- Purpose and scope of the audit of financial statements;
- The scope of the audit, based on relevant laws and regulations, auditing standards, professional ethics and professional body regulations, to which the auditor must comply ;
- Responsibilities of auditors and auditing firms;
- Responsibilities of the Board of Directors of the entity being audited;
- Agree with management on the responsibility to provide the auditor with financial statements and related documents on a timely basis to enable the auditor to complete the audit within the scheduled time;
- Determine the financial reporting framework that the entity applies to the preparation and presentation of the financial statements;
- Expectations about the report that the auditor and the audit firm will issue;
- And some other related content.
Time to sign the audit contract
If your business belongs to Subjects required to be audited financial statements, with a fiscal year ending on December 31, the deadline for contract signing is December 12 of that year. If the fiscal year ends on June 01, the deadline for signing the audit contract is May 12 of that year.
This is based on the provisions of Clause 2, Article 9 of the 2011 Law on Independent Audit which clearly states:
"Auditing contract of annual financial statements of enterprises, organizations is required to audit financial statements must be concluded at least thirty days before the end of the annual accounting period".
What will happen if the contract is not signed on time?

As prescribed at Clause 2, Article 54 of Decree 41/2018 / ND-CP guiding regulations on sanctioning of administrative violations in the field of accounting and independent audit, effective from May 01, 05, the act of entering into audit contracts is late compared to the maximum penalty. is 2018 million dong, specifically:
"A fine of from 5.000.000 VND to 10.000.000 VND shall be imposed on the enterprise or organization that is required to audit the annual financial statements that perform the conclusion of the audit contract of the financial statement slower than the period of time. term".
